Google Introduces AI-Powered ‘Help me write’ Feature for Gmail

Google is rolling out a new AI-powered feature for Gmail users on the web, designed to streamline the email composition process. The “Help me write” feature will assist users in drafting new emails or refining existing ones.

When users open a new draft, they will see a prompt suggesting the use of the “Help me write” feature. This tool leverages AI to generate email content based on the user’s input, making it easier to write clear and concise messages.

Google is also introducing a new “polish” shortcut, which will be available for drafts exceeding 12 words. This feature uses AI to improve the clarity and conciseness of emails, helping users to communicate effectively.

The “Help me write” feature and the “polish” shortcut will gradually roll out to Gmail users in the coming days. To access these features, users will need to subscribe to Google One AI Premium or have the Gemini add-on for Google Workspace.

With the integration of Gemini AI, Google aims to enhance the user experience and make email communication more efficient.

CWPK Legacy
Launched in 1967 internationally, ComputerWorld is the oldest tech magazine/media property in the world. In Pakistan, ComputerWorld was launched in 1995. Initially providing news to IT executives only, once CIO Pakistan, its sister brand from the same family, was launched and took over the enterprise reporting domain in Pakistan, CWPK has emerged as a holistic technology media platform reporting everything tech in the country. It remains the oldest continuous IT publishing brand in the country and in 2025 is set to turn 30 years old, which will be its biggest benchmark and a legacy it hopes to continue for years to come. CWPK is part of the SPIN/IDG Wakhan media umbrella.
